First and foremost, consider the type of wood. Different types of wood offer varying nutrients to the mushrooms and can impact the flavor of your harvest. Oak and sweetgum are commonly used, but don't be afraid to venture out and try other types, such as birch or maple. Additionally, consider the age and condition of the logs, as older and diseased wood may not be the best choice.

Another important factor to consider is the size and shape of the log. Mushroom plugs work best in logs that are at least 3 inches in diameter and between 3-4 feet long. It’s also important to choose logs that are straight with minimal branching, as this can make drilling and inserting the plugs more difficult.

How many mushroom plugs should be used per log?

The recommended number of mushroom plugs to be used per log depends on the diameter and length of the log. A general rule of thumb is to use around 50 to 75 plugs per log that is four to six inches in diameter and three to four feet in length. For larger logs, it is advisable to increase the number of plugs used to ensure proper colonization.

It is also essential to note that the type of mushroom being cultivated and the preferred spawn run time may also influence the number of plugs used per log. Some varieties may require more or fewer plugs than others, and the spawn run time may also be affected by the number of plugs used.

In summary, the number of mushroom plugs used per log should be based on the log's size, the type of mushroom being cultivated, and the desired spawn run time. It is always advisable to follow the manufacturer's instructions or seek guidance from a mushroom cultivation expert before embarking on a new project.

What are some common mistakes to avoid when using mushroom plugs on logs?

When using mushroom plugs on logs, there are several common mistakes that you should avoid to ensure successful growth of your mushrooms. Here are some of them:

1. Incorrect storage of the plugs: Mushroom plugs should be stored in a cool, dry place until they are ready to be used. If they are exposed to moisture or high temperatures, they can become contaminated or lose their viability.

2. Poor preparation of the logs: Before inserting the plugs, the logs should be freshly cut and free from any loose bark or debris. They should also be soaked in water for at least 24 hours to ensure they are hydrated.

3. Incorrect placement of the plugs: The plugs should be inserted into the log at a depth of about 1 inch and spaced about 6 inches apart. If they are inserted too shallow or too close together, the mycelium may not be able to grow properly.

4. Lack of proper care: Once the plugs are inserted, the logs should be kept in a shaded and humid environment. They should be watered regularly and protected from direct sunlight and strong winds.

By avoiding these common mistakes, you can increase your chances of successfully growing mushrooms using mushroom plugs on logs.

What are the best methods for preparing logs for mushroom plugs?

There are several methods for preparing logs for mushroom plugs, but the best one depends on the type of wood and mushroom species you are working with. Generally, the logs should be fresh, healthy, and between 3-8 inches in diameter. Here are some popular methods:

1. Soaking: Soak the logs in water for 24 hours to saturate the wood and prepare it for inoculation.

2. Drilling: Drill holes in the logs using a specialized drill bit, spaced 4-6 inches apart and 1 inch deep.

3. Inoculation: Insert mushroom plugs into the holes, making sure they are snug and flush with the surface of the log.

4. Waxing: Seal the holes with melted wax to prevent contamination and moisture loss.

5. Storing: Store the logs in a cool, shady place and keep them moist by spraying them with water every few days.

By following these steps, you can prepare logs for mushroom cultivation and enjoy a bountiful harvest of your favorite fungi.

What are the ideal conditions for growing mushrooms on logs?

Mushrooms are a great addition to any garden or farm, and growing them on logs is an excellent way to do so. The ideal conditions for growing mushrooms on logs are as follows:

1. Log selection: The best logs for growing mushrooms are hardwood logs that are freshly cut and have a diameter of 4-8 inches. Avoid using softwood logs as they are too resinous and won't support the growth of mushrooms.

2. Moisture: Mushrooms need moisture to grow, so the logs must be kept moist. Soaking the logs in water for 24 hours before inoculating them is an excellent way to ensure that they are moist enough.

3. Temperature: The ideal temperature for growing mushrooms on logs is between 50-70°F. This temperature range allows the mycelium to colonize the logs without drying them out.

4. Shade: Mushrooms prefer to grow in the shade, so it's important to place the logs in a shaded area. Too much sunlight can dry out the logs and prevent the mushrooms from growing.

5. Inoculation: Once you have selected the right logs and prepared them, you need to inoculate them with mushroom spores. You can do this by drilling holes in the logs and inserting the spores, then sealing the holes with wax.

By following these guidelines, you can create the ideal conditions for growing mushrooms on logs, and enjoy a bountiful harvest of delicious mushrooms.
